
Pat Carter, singer/songwriter of acclaimed alt-country band Rodeo FM, and his partner in crime, Luis de Cicco, head man of hill country blues combo Caboose, will hit the road again in April 2026, promoting their new album Kick Your Yia-Yias Out. This new album, out on April 2nd, consists primarily of songs Carter wrote for his acclaimed solo debut Love in the Time of Capitalism, released in 2025.
However, these are the genuine versions – performed for the first time on tour in Belgium and England in 2024, freshly written and recorded in an intimate, acoustic setting. Ten days into the tour, Carter and de Cicco sat down at the YiaYia’s studio in Hastings and recorded these songs in one go in one morning. The performance catches the original intention of the songs with no band to sugarcoat or sophisticate the melancholy and rawness of the songs.
Pat Carter says: “Of course, the album title was a no-brainer, the studio is called the YiaYias, so why not reference the Stones classic (considering we were touring in England). Kicking your Yia Yias out apparently can have several meanings, among them is getting rid of a ghost haunting you, which pretty much sums up the process of writing and touring these songs recorded live in the studio in Hastings two years ago, and basically is an acoustic version of last year’s Love in the time of Capitalism” (which got a solid 9 out of 10 here on this very website).
